North Cedar came into their game on Friday off a hard-fought close win, but unfortunately suffered a serious change of fortune. They were outmatched by the Edgewood-Colesburg Vikings and fell 73-36. The defeat continues a trend for the Knights in their meetings with the Vikings: they've now lost four in a row.
North Cedar's loss dropped their record down to 1-1. As for Edgewood-Colesburg, their win bumped their record up to 2-0.
Coming up, North Cedar will look to takes advantage of their home court for the first time this season as they takes on Marquette at 7:30 p.m. on Tuesday. As for Edgewood-Colesburg, they did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next matchup, a 78-46 defeat against MFL MarMac on the 8th.
